Louisville, KY (January 22, 2026) – A person was killed late Tuesday night in a hit-and-run crash while attempting to cross Breckenridge Lane in Louisville. The fatal incident happened around 10 p.m. on January 20 in the 3000 block of Breckenridge Lane.
According to the Kentucky State Police, officers with Louisville Metro Police Department responded to reports of a person down in the roadway. Upon arrival, police determined that the individual had been struck by a vehicle while crossing the street. The driver of the vehicle involved had already fled the scene by the time authorities arrived.
LMPD’s Traffic Unit is now investigating the deadly collision and is asking anyone with information to come forward. The identity of the victim has not yet been released.
